#!/usr/bin/env node
// scripts/check/check-docs-symbols.mjs
// Gate anti-alucinação (docs → código): toda referência a uma rota `/api/...` dentro de
// docs/**/*.md deve resolver para um `route.ts` real em src/app/api/. Pega endpoint
// INVENTADO/obsoleto que a IA escreve em docs/PRs descrevendo uma rota que não existe —
// o padrão recorrente das PRs de docs (ex.: oyi77) que fabricam endpoints/APIs.
//
// Complementa os outros gates anti-alucinação:
// - check-fetch-targets.mjs : fetch("/api/...") na UI → route.ts (código → código)
// - check-openapi-routes.mjs : path da openapi.yaml → route.ts (spec → código)
// - este gate : /api/... na prosa/markdown → route.ts (docs → código)
//
// LOW-NOISE por design: escopo APENAS a paths de rota `/api/...` (sinal mais alto).
// Tudo que é ruído conhecido (superfície proxy OpenAI-compat, refs a arquivos-fonte,
// APIs upstream de terceiros, placeholders) vai para IGNORE com justificativa, NÃO para
// a allowlist. A allowlist congela só drift REAL pré-existente de docs.
// Stale-enforcement (6A.3): entrada em KNOWN_STALE_DOC_REFS que não suprime nenhum miss
// real → gate falha com instrução de remoção (evita furo de regressão silencioso).
import fs from "node:fs";
import path from "node:path";
import { pathToFileURL } from "node:url";
import { assertNoStale } from "./lib/allowlist.mjs";
const ROOT = process.cwd();
const DOCS = path.join(ROOT, "docs");
const API = path.join(ROOT, "src/app/api");
// Padrões que NÃO são rotas internas do OmniRoute (ruído estrutural, não drift).
// Adicione aqui (com justificativa) em vez da allowlist quando uma categoria gera
// falsos positivos — a allowlist é só para endpoints stale REAIS.
const IGNORE = [
/^\/api\/v1\//, // superfície OpenAI-compat (proxy), não rota interna
/^\/api\/v1beta\//, // superfície Gemini-compat (proxy)
/^\/api\/v0\//, // APIs upstream de terceiros citadas em docs de pesquisa
/^\/api\/v2\//, // idem (deployments etc.)
/^\/api\/(organizations|map-image|graphql|gql)\b/, // APIs de provedores externos documentadas
/your-/i, // placeholder de exemplo
/example/i, // placeholder de exemplo
/\.{3}/, // placeholder "..."
/\{\}/, // placeholder de param vazio
/_(POST|GET|PUT|DELETE|PATCH)$/, // refs estilo trace de rede (gql_POST)
];
// Refs a ARQUIVOS-FONTE, não a URLs (ex.: src/app/api/.../route.ts citado em prosa).
// O gate só valida URLs de rota, não caminhos de arquivo.
function isFileRef(p) {
return /\.(ts|tsx|js|mjs|jsx)$/.test(p) || /\/route$/.test(p);
}
// Refs a `/api/...` que NÃO resolvem para rota real, congeladas para triagem
// (catraca: bloqueia QUALQUER nova ref inventada em docs). Estas são achados REAIS de
// drift/alucinação em docs pré-existentes — cada uma precisa de: criar a rota, corrigir
// o path na doc, ou remover a menção. NÃO adicione novas aqui sem justificativa — esse
// é o ponto do gate. Issues de tracking devem ser abertas para cada cluster.
export const KNOWN_STALE_DOC_REFS = new Set([
// docs/reference/API_REFERENCE.md — guardrails/shadow doc-fiction RESOLVED in #3496:
// GET /api/guardrails + POST /api/guardrails/test are now REAL routes (wrapping the
// existing guardrailRegistry); the fictional enable/disable/logs rows and the entire
// shadow table were removed from the doc (shadow A-B comparison is combo-config +
// /api/combos/metrics). No allowlist entries needed for these anymore.
// (DISCOVERY_TOOL_DESIGN.md saiu de docs/research/ para o repo isolado _tasks/research/
// — gitignored, fora do escopo deste gate. As 4 entradas /api/discovery/* viraram
// obsoletas e foram removidas para satisfazer o stale-enforcement da allowlist.)
// docs/reference/ENVIRONMENT.md — endpoint UPSTREAM do provedor Blackbox Web,
// citado na descrição de env var (não é rota do OmniRoute):
"/api/chat",
// docs/ops/TUNNELS_GUIDE.md — a doc afirma EXPLICITAMENTE que este endpoint NÃO
// existe ("There is no central /api/settings/tunnels endpoint"); menção pedagógica:
"/api/settings/tunnels",
]);
function walk(dir, filter, acc = []) {
if (!fs.existsSync(dir)) return acc;
for (const e of fs.readdirSync(dir, { withFileTypes: true })) {
const p = path.join(dir, e.name);
if (e.isDirectory()) walk(p, filter, acc);
else if (filter(e.name)) acc.push(p);
}
return acc;
}
export function collectRouteFiles() {
return new Set(
walk(API, (n) => /^route\.tsx?$/.test(n)).map((p) => path.relative(ROOT, p).replace(/\\/g, "/"))
);
}
/** Normaliza um segmento dinâmico ({param} / [param] / [...param] / :param) para wildcard. */
function normSeg(seg) {
if (/^\[\[?\.{3}.+\]\]?$/.test(seg)) return ""; // catch-all [...x] / [[...x]]
if (/^\{[^}]+\}$/.test(seg) || /^\[[^\]]+\]$/.test(seg) || /^:[^/]+$/.test(seg)) return " ";
return seg;
}
// /api/providers/{id}/models → src/app/api/providers/[id]/models/route.ts
// Casa por contagem de segmentos OU por prefixo (uma doc pode citar só o prefixo de
// uma rota mais profunda, ex.: /api/auth descrevendo a família /api/auth/login). Qualquer
// segmento dinâmico ([..]/{..}/:..) casa com um segmento dinâmico real.
export function resolveApiDocPathToRoute(apiPath, routeFiles) {
const segs = apiPath
.replace(/^\//, "")
.replace(/[?#].*$/, "")
.split("/")
.map(normSeg);
for (const rf of routeFiles) {
const rsegs = rf
.replace(/^src\/app\//, "")
.replace(/\/route\.tsx?$/, "")
.split("/");
const rnorm = rsegs.map((rs) => {
if (/^\[\[?\.{3}.+\]\]?$/.test(rs)) return ""; // catch-all
if (/^\[[^\]]+\]$/.test(rs)) return " "; // [param]
return rs;
});
const catchAll = rnorm.includes("");
const effLen = catchAll ? rnorm.indexOf("") : rnorm.length;
if (!catchAll && segs.length > rnorm.length) continue; // doc mais profunda que a rota
if (catchAll && segs.length < effLen) continue;
const cmpLen = Math.min(segs.length, effLen || rnorm.length);
let match = true;
for (let i = 0; i < cmpLen; i++) {
const rs = rnorm[i];
if (rs === "") break; // catch-all absorve o resto
if (!(rs === segs[i] || rs === " " || segs[i] === " ")) {
match = false;
break;
}
}
if (match) return true;
}
return false;
}
/** Limpa o path capturado: remove pontuação/ênfase de prosa, fecha brackets pendentes. */
function cleanCapturedPath(raw) {
let p = raw.replace(/[.,:;_)>]+$/, "");
const ob = (p.match(/\[/g) || []).length;
const cb = (p.match(/\]/g) || []).length;
const oc = (p.match(/\{/g) || []).length;
const cc = (p.match(/\}/g) || []).length;
if (ob !== cb || oc !== cc) {
// segmento final truncado pelo regex (bracket aberto sem fechar na prosa) → descarta
p = p.replace(/\/[^/]*[[{][^/]*$/, "");
}
return p.replace(/\/$/, ""); // remove barra final (forma de prefixo)
}
// /api/... só conta como URL quando NÃO é a cauda de um caminho de arquivo-fonte
// (src/lib/api/, @/app/api/, app/api/). O grupo 2 é o path.
const API_PATH_RE = /(^|[^A-Za-z0-9_/])(\/api\/[A-Za-z0-9_\-/{}\[\].:]+)/g;
/** Extrai os paths /api/... distintos de um arquivo markdown (forma URL, não arquivo). */
export function extractDocApiPaths(src) {
const out = new Set();
let m;
API_PATH_RE.lastIndex = 0;
while ((m = API_PATH_RE.exec(src))) {
const p = cleanCapturedPath(m[2]);
if (p && p !== "/api") out.add(p);
}
return [...out];
}
/**
* Núcleo puro/testável.
* @param {{file: string, paths: string[]}[]} docPathsByFile
* @param {Set<string>} routeFiles conjunto de "src/app/api/.../route.ts"
* @param {Set<string>} allowlist paths stale congelados
* @returns {string[]} misses no formato "file → /api/path"
*/
export function findStaleDocApiRefs(docPathsByFile, routeFiles, allowlist) {
const misses = [];
for (const { file, paths } of docPathsByFile) {
for (const p of paths) {
if (IGNORE.some((rx) => rx.test(p))) continue;
if (isFileRef(p)) continue;
if (allowlist.has(p)) continue;
if (!resolveApiDocPathToRoute(p, routeFiles)) {
misses.push(`${file}${p}`);
}
}
}
return misses;
}
function main() {
const routeFiles = collectRouteFiles();
// docs/i18n/** são espelhos auto-gerados das docs canônicas — validar só o canônico
// evita 40× de ruído duplicado (e os mirrors herdam qualquer fix do canônico).
// docs/superpowers/** são planos internos de implementação (snapshots históricos
// de intenção — podem citar rotas planejadas/abandonadas), não claims sobre o
// código atual; fora do escopo do gate (drift surgiu no ciclo v3.8.18).
const docFiles = walk(DOCS, (n) => /\.md$/.test(n)).filter((f) => {
const rel = path.relative(ROOT, f).replace(/\\/g, "/");
return !rel.startsWith("docs/i18n/") && !rel.startsWith("docs/superpowers/");
});
const docPathsByFile = docFiles.map((f) => ({
file: path.relative(ROOT, f).replace(/\\/g, "/"),
paths: extractDocApiPaths(fs.readFileSync(f, "utf8")),
}));
// Live misses BEFORE allowlist filtering — used for stale-enforcement.
// The paths (not "file → path" strings) are the unit that the allowlist keys on.
const allMisses = findStaleDocApiRefs(docPathsByFile, routeFiles, new Set());
const liveMissPaths = allMisses.map((m) => m.split(" → ")[1]);
assertNoStale(KNOWN_STALE_DOC_REFS, liveMissPaths, "check-docs-symbols");
const misses = findStaleDocApiRefs(docPathsByFile, routeFiles, KNOWN_STALE_DOC_REFS);
if (misses.length) {
console.error(
`[check-docs-symbols] ${misses.length} ref(s) /api em docs sem rota real:\n` +
misses.map((m) => " ✗ " + m).join("\n") +
`\n → crie o route.ts, corrija o path na doc, ou (se for upstream/placeholder)` +
` adicione um padrão a IGNORE com justificativa. NÃO adicione à allowlist sem` +
` confirmar que é drift pré-existente real.`
);
process.exitCode = 1;
}
if (!process.exitCode) {
console.log(
`[check-docs-symbols] OK — ${docFiles.length} docs canônicas, ` +
`${routeFiles.size} rotas conhecidas, ${KNOWN_STALE_DOC_REFS.size} stale congeladas`
);
}
}
if (import.meta.url === pathToFileURL(process.argv[1] || "").href) main();
